The 2026 edition of the race appears to be wide open, with I Am Maximus, the 2024 winner and 2025 runner-up, leading the current market trends due to his consistent performance and expertise over the Aintree obstacles.

Noteworthy contenders include Grangeclare West, a strong third-place finisher in the 2025 race, and Iroko, who finished fourth last year and is highly regarded by trainers Oliver Greenall and Josh Guerriero. Jagwar, a rising star with recent impressive showings, and Panic Attack, trained by Dan Skelton and victorious in significant handicap chases, are also gaining attention.

Haiti Couleurs, the victor of the Irish and Welsh Grand Nationals in 2025, remains a strong competitor. However, defending champion Nick Rockett has been replaced by Imperial Saint due to withdrawal.
